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
102 505622591 7391565 1231
54 950688655
54 950688655
2490468 210 7404 2842275
All about undefined
Interested in learning more?
54 950688655
2490468 210 7404 2842275
See more
2015086 178 5293
5292 37 26306 460479
See more
19 998 6061876409
1481 86400 88 8048285450 1582951
See more